Training: NH Statewide SAR training - Class III Terrain / Belays
September 12th — LRSAR at NH Statewide SAR Training - Class 3 Rope Session
In locations where a dropped litter could dangerously slide away, we set a rope belay. The line is kept taut enough to quickly stop the litter if needed. The rope is not otherwise relied upon to support the load. Clearly defined communication e.g. “off belay!” ensure effective teamwork.
Training on these technical skills ensures our team has them available when they’re needed. This type of rope work was also used during parts of the rescue down the Old Bridle Path later that same day.
